Iason Marmaras is a Greek early music specialist and keyboardist, celebrated for his nuanced interpretations of Baroque and Renaissance repertoire. He performs both as a soloist, showcasing improvisational skill on historical keyboard instruments, and as part of ensembles dedicated to historically informed performance. His work often features composers like Henry Purcell and Lodovico Viadana, bringing their intricate compositions to contemporary audiences.
